PEST INSPECTION FALLS SHORT

It is not an uncommon occurrence that we are called upon to do termite/pest inspection because it has to come to light that a previous inspector missed the presence of termites or pests.

Here is a case in hand.

We had one of our real estate agents call asking if we could look at some active termites found in a window frame in a property ready to list. In a pre-sale building and pest inspection, their building and pest inspector told them there was termite damage only in the window frame. Not a major problem, so they organised for a tradesman to fix it.

When the tradies began work on the window frame, they saw active termites so they downed tools until they knew what to do.

We are noted for our thorough inspections as we use expensive and hi-tech equipment that can detect presence of termites behind walls. Using Thermal imaging which detects the heat mass of termites (they emit heat mass of 36C) and radar technology with a Termatrac they discovered lots of termite activity.

Also, two termite nests were found in the yard that weren’t noted in the previous inspector’s report.

We can report the termites were treated and a follow-up inspection 14 days later was completed to ensure all termites were exterminated.
